Key differences

  • Fees — GlossGenius: From about $24 per month. Soothe: Keeps ~70% of booking amount.
  • Both pay out via Bank transfer.
  • Soothe screens providers before they can join, while GlossGenius is open to anyone.
  • Soothe is the older platform — founded in 2013, 3 years before GlossGenius (2016).
